Room Dimensions and Clearance

Many parents overlook measuring the actual floor space before buying a study desk in Singaporean HDB flats. A standard desk might fit the room but block essential pathways or wardrobes needed for daily living. Ensuring enough clearance for chair movement is crucial for a comfortable study environment during intensive math tuition sessions. Proper planning prevents the need for costly replacements later on.

Chair and Desk Height Compatibility

Ignoring the standard height requirements can lead to poor posture during long hours of secondary school revision. A mismatched desk often forces students to hunch over their work, causing fatigue that affects their math problem-solving abilities. Adjustable options are often necessary to accommodate growing teenagers throughout their secondary education years. This physical support is vital for maintaining focus during complex algebra topics.

Integrated Storage Solutions

Purchasing a desk without sufficient shelving often results in a cluttered workspace that distracts from learning. S1 math tuition requires quick access to textbooks and calculators, which a bare desk cannot provide efficiently. Built-in compartments help maintain organization and reduce the time spent searching for necessary stationery items. Clutter-free surfaces directly correlate with better concentration levels for students.

Adequate Lighting Setup

Overlooking the need for dedicated task lighting can strain eyes during evening tuition classes in dimly lit rooms. Singaporean homes often rely on overhead lights, which may cast shadows on the desk surface where calculations are performed. Investing in a clamp-on lamp ensures consistent visibility for detailed mathematical equations and diagrams. Good lighting reduces eye strain significantly over long study periods.

Long-term Durability versus Cost

Focusing solely on low prices often leads to purchasing desks that wobble or break under the weight of heavy textbooks. Quality materials are essential for a stable surface that supports daily academic tasks without degradation over time. A slightly higher initial investment ensures the furniture lasts through the entire secondary education journey. Cheap alternatives frequently require replacement before the student finishes their O-Level exams.

Frequently Asked Questions

What desk size is recommended for a Secondary 1 student in Singapore?
A width of 120cm is ideal to accommodate a laptop and math worksheets comfortably.
How much space is needed for a study desk in an HDB bedroom?
Ensure at least 1.5 meters of width and 80cm depth for adequate legroom.
Is a standing desk necessary for home math tuition?
It is not mandatory, but adjustable features help maintain good posture during long sessions.
What material is best for a study desk in Singapores humid weather?
Moisture-resistant materials like treated wood or metal prevent warping and mold.
How should I choose a desk with storage for tuition materials?
Select a desk with overhead shelves to keep math books and notes organized and accessible.
Are adjustable desks worth the investment for growing teenagers?
Yes, adjustable height supports growth during the teenage years and reduces strain.
What lighting should be paired with a home study desk for math?
Use a bright LED lamp to reduce eye strain during long study and tuition sessions.
